Falcons legend Perpetual Nkwocha weds heartthrob on Easter Monday

By Daily Sports on March 6, 2016

Former Super Falcons captain, Perpetual Nkwocha is set to quit spinsterhood as she weds her heart­throb of many years, Ernest Nwufoh on Easter Monday

Nkwocha, who was recently elevated to the position of assistant coach of the Super Falcons, told The AUTHORITY exclusively that plans have been concluded for the wedding which holds on March 28 (Easter Monday)

The four time African women footballer of the year said that the event will take place at Mount Carmel Catholic Church Emekuku in Owerri, Imo State, with the reception at her family compound in Amankwu Umuhu in Ngor Okpala Local Government Area also in Imo State.

Perpetual whose fiance, Earnest, hails from Ifitte-Nibo in Awka Local Government Area, Anambra State said that her happiness will climax after signing the dotted lines.

“Marriage is a blessing from God, and it gives you more relevance in the society. I am happy that I am marrying a man of my choice, who I love so much. By the grace of God our love will be forever.

She said: “Everything has been put in place to make it a successful occasion. Most of my colleagues and friends shall be coming from different parts of the world; so we have tried to put logistics in place in order to make them comfortable.”

Nkwocha quit professional football with Sunnana SK of Sweden in 2014. She participated in four World Cups and seven CAF Women’s championship for Nigeria, where she won several awards. (The AUTHORITY)
